description The centrosymmetric crystal structure of the title compound, C(11)H(16)N(2)Se, is built up from alternating strands of (R,R)- and (S,S)-enanti­omers. These strands, which propagate along the c-axis direction, are composed of homochiral mol­ecules related to each other by twofold screw axes. The shape of the mol­ecule is an almost planar unit around the selena­diazole ring with a hexa­methyl­ene chain as an arched handle. [Image: see text]
